Yep, found this in a description of v.92 capabilities:

Experience V.92 features that work with V.92 service from your ISP

Modem-on-hold works with your Call Waiting service to let you pause your Internet connection and place or receive phone calls without losing your connection

The problem is that many ISPs for dial up never got past V90 support. My old ISP didn't go to V92. The other option is a box by Emerson which gets you about 30 seconds to talk while holding the line open. I've seen them in BJs and I'm sure they are out on the WWW. Your best bet is broadband or a second line.
